fix(codex): move common-config TOML merge off smol-toml to backend toml_edit

updateTomlCommonConfigSnippet re-serialized the whole document through
smol-toml (parse -> deepMerge -> stringify): comments dropped, keys
reordered, and empty parent table headers synthesized -- the
long-standing "config.toml keeps getting reordered" symptom (audit C5,
introduced in 083e48bf).

Replace it with a backend command backed by the same
merge_toml_table_like / remove_toml_table_like used when writing live
configs, so the form preview and the live write share one merge
semantic and user formatting survives edit-time merges. The frontend
sync helper is deleted outright to keep the pattern from coming back.

Making the form operations async exposes them to interleaving, so a
result is discarded unless it is still current when it lands:

- a per-hook sequence number (last operation wins) covers rapid
  toggle/save races where an earlier merge resolves after a later
  removal and would flip the switch back;
- a config-baseline check covers the user hand-editing the TOML while
  a merge is in flight -- the stale result must not clobber their edit.
  The checkbox state self-heals via the existing inference effect.

Regression tests pin both by resolving a suspended merge after a newer
operation / an external edit, plus backend tests locking comment and
key-order preservation, scalar override, and value-matched removal.
